All the factors my fellow colleagues have given are important considerations to take into account when choosing your software. I would recommend you seek out a specialist in “traditional desktop software” and “web based applications”, ask each of them to give you a demonstration using your industry as a case study. Most software consultants will only be too pleased to offer support, suggestions and recommendations, download each free trial products of your choice. Then you can weigh up the pros and cons on which you feel comfortable with and will work for you, talk to your accountant and colleagues to find out what they are using. Choosing the correct software is not only an investment in money & resources but also your valuable time.
Recommend you look for software which is also compatible with your mobile phone, so you can have access and mobility. Most importantly whatever application you choose make sure you have someone who can train you proficiently and can offer support on an ongoing basis.
